Roziman Steps Down From Business Events Sarawak

BESarawak has appointed Jason Tan Chin Foo as acting CEO, succeeding long‑serving industry figure Amelia Roziman, who stepped down last week after a 20‑year tenure. Tan, who joined BESarawak in 2012, assumes the role with immediate effect. He brings 18 years of experience across hospitality, business development, research, marketing, and communications. Sarawak Showcases “Whole of Government” Business Events Strategy at ICCA Congress

Sarawak’s delegation to ICCA Congress 2025 was led by The Honourable Data Sri Abdul Karim Rahman Hamzah, Minister for Tourism, Creative Industry and Performing Arts, who announced MoUs with 12 other Sarawak ministries, formalising the multi-sector government engagement that has led to Sarawak’s 100% success-rate in winning international meeting bids since 2021. LEAP Summit Culminates in Borneo Legacy Declaration

The first Legacy Event Advocacy Policy (LEAP) Summit in Malaysia ended with the adoption of the Borneo Legacy Declaration, setting out a framework for measuring and supporting the benefits of business events, beyond short-term economic impact. Malaysia and China Trial Open Borders

From TTG Asia: In celebration of the 50th anniversary of Malaysia-China diplomatic relations, both countries have introduced visa-free travel policies for their citizens. Malaysians enjoy visa-free entry to China until the end of 2025, while Chinese travellers to Malaysia benefit similarly until the end of 2026.
